.cta-panel-section[data-astro-cid-vz67nflu]{background:linear-gradient(180deg,#fff 0% 42%,#f7f7f7 42% 100%);padding-top:clamp(2.5rem,6vw,4.5rem)}.cta-panel[data-astro-cid-vz67nflu]{align-items:center;background:linear-gradient(120deg,#ff77382e,#ff773800 42%),linear-gradient(145deg,#ff7738,#ff9633 58%,#ff7738);border:1px solid rgba(255,255,255,.12);border-radius:2rem;box-shadow:0 1px #ff77383b inset,0 18px 50px #ff905cb2;display:grid;gap:2rem;grid-template-columns:minmax(0,.82fr) minmax(260px,.9fr);margin:0 auto;max-width:1120px;min-height:340px;overflow:hidden;padding:clamp(2rem,6vw,4rem);position:relative}.cta-panel[data-astro-cid-vz67nflu]:before{background-image:linear-gradient(rgba(255,255,255,.075) 1px,transparent 1px),linear-gradient(90deg,rgba(255,255,255,.075) 1px,transparent 1px);background-size:72px 72px;content:"";inset:0;mask-image:linear-gradient(90deg,transparent 0%,#000 42%,#000 100%);opacity:.46;position:absolute}.cta-panel[data-astro-cid-vz67nflu] h2[data-astro-cid-vz67nflu]{color:#fff;max-width:none}.cta-copy[data-astro-cid-vz67nflu]{display:grid;gap:1rem;max-width:34rem;position:relative;z-index:1}.cta-copy[data-astro-cid-vz67nflu] .eyebrow[data-astro-cid-vz67nflu]{color:#ffffffd1;margin:0}.cta-copy[data-astro-cid-vz67nflu]>p[data-astro-cid-vz67nflu]:not(.eyebrow){color:#ffffffbd;font-size:1.05rem;line-height:1.55}.cta-actions[data-astro-cid-vz67nflu]{display:flex;flex-wrap:wrap;gap:.75rem;margin-top:.5rem}.cta-button[data-astro-cid-vz67nflu]{align-items:center;border-radius:999px;display:inline-flex;font-weight:700;justify-content:center;min-height:3.1rem;padding:.86rem 1.45rem;text-decoration:none;transition:background-color .15s ease,border-color .15s ease,color .15s ease,transform .15s ease}.cta-button[data-astro-cid-vz67nflu].primary{background:#fff;border:1px solid #fff;color:var(--ink)}.cta-button[data-astro-cid-vz67nflu].primary:hover{background:#f7f7f7;color:var(--ink);transform:translateY(-1px)}.cta-button[data-astro-cid-vz67nflu].secondary{background:#ffffff1f;border:1px solid rgba(255,255,255,.48);color:#fff}.cta-button[data-astro-cid-vz67nflu].secondary:hover{background:#fff3;color:#fff}.cta-art[data-astro-cid-vz67nflu]{align-self:stretch;min-height:250px;position:relative;z-index:1}.cta-sheet[data-astro-cid-vz67nflu]{background:#fffffff0;border:1px solid rgba(255,255,255,.72);border-radius:8px;box-shadow:0 18px 38px #0003;display:block;position:absolute}.cta-sheet-back[data-astro-cid-vz67nflu]{height:min(24vw,235px);right:min(11vw,140px);top:7%;transform:rotate(8deg);width:min(18vw,190px)}.cta-sheet-front[data-astro-cid-vz67nflu]{display:grid;gap:.72rem;height:min(26vw,260px);padding:1.05rem;right:min(3vw,36px);top:20%;transform:rotate(-7deg);width:min(19vw,210px)}.cta-sheet-header[data-astro-cid-vz67nflu]{background:var(--brand);border-radius:6px;height:2.1rem}.cta-sheet-fields[data-astro-cid-vz67nflu]{background:linear-gradient(90deg,#ebebeb 0 47%,transparent 47% 53%,#ebebeb 53% 100%);border-radius:4px;height:.7rem}.cta-sheet-lines[data-astro-cid-vz67nflu]{display:grid;gap:.48rem}.cta-sheet-lines[data-astro-cid-vz67nflu] span[data-astro-cid-vz67nflu]{border-bottom:1.5px solid #dddddd;display:block;height:.62rem}.cta-score-grid[data-astro-cid-vz67nflu]{border-bottom:1px solid #d7d7d7;border-left:1px solid #d7d7d7;display:grid;grid-template-columns:1.6fr repeat(3,1fr)}.cta-score-grid[data-astro-cid-vz67nflu] span[data-astro-cid-vz67nflu]{border-right:1px solid #d7d7d7;border-top:1px solid #d7d7d7;min-height:1.28rem}.cta-score-grid[data-astro-cid-vz67nflu] span[data-astro-cid-vz67nflu]:nth-child(-n+4){background:#fff0e8}.cta-spark[data-astro-cid-vz67nflu]{border:1.5px solid rgba(255,255,255,.52);border-radius:4px;display:block;height:1.05rem;position:absolute;transform:rotate(8deg);width:1.05rem}.cta-spark[data-astro-cid-vz67nflu].one{right:8%;top:11%}.cta-spark[data-astro-cid-vz67nflu].two{bottom:18%;right:47%;transform:rotate(-12deg)}@media(max-width:980px){.cta-panel[data-astro-cid-vz67nflu]{align-items:flex-start;grid-template-columns:1fr;min-height:0;padding-bottom:0}.cta-art[data-astro-cid-vz67nflu]{min-height:235px;width:100%}.cta-sheet-back[data-astro-cid-vz67nflu]{height:195px;right:7rem;width:150px}.cta-sheet-front[data-astro-cid-vz67nflu]{height:210px;right:1.25rem;width:166px}}@media(max-width:620px){.cta-actions[data-astro-cid-vz67nflu],.cta-button[data-astro-cid-vz67nflu]{width:100%}}
